Rockstar confirms hack and says work on GTA VI is proceeding as planned
Rockstar Games has confirmed that the GTA VI gameplay footage leaked over the weekend is real. The studio wrote in a statement that it was recently the victim of a hack in which early images of the game were downloaded. The company continues to work on the GTA title.

Uber faces major intranet hack attack
Uber is dealing with a ‘cybersecurity incident’ in which it has involved the police, the company itself reports. According to sources including The New York Times, a hacker has “penetrated many internal Uber systems” and several systems have been taken offline.

Google completes acquisition of cybersecurity company Mandiant
Google’s acquisition of cybersecurity company Mandiant has been completed. Earlier this year, the company mentioned an acquisition amount of 5.4 billion dollars for the company that, among other things, conducts security research and offers its services in 22 countries.
Hackers simulate browser popup to intercept Steam account credentials
A new type of phishing is used by criminals to steal and resell Steam accounts. This is what experts call a browser-in-browser attack, which suggests that a login screen appears as a pop-up.
EA announces kernel-level anti-cheat system for PC game FIFA 23
EA is following on from Activision with its own anti-cheat system at the kernel level. The publisher will release this system during the release of the PC version of FIFA 23. This game will be released at the end of this month and the system will also be used in other games.
VMware Accused of Fraud by SEC, Reaches $8 Million Settlement
VMware and the US SEC settle a fraud case for $8 million. The virtualization software company has also agreed to a cease and desist. With the settlement, VMware ‘neither denies nor admits’ guilt.
